Just some aftermarket runners from the later years that didn't have the cold start injector. I forget when they changed to firing them all instead of the cold start.
#4
Race Director
The cold start injector was eliminated in 1989. The tune in the ECM was modified to richen the mixture during cranking.

The an 8an port plug is too big, so guess that accel fuel rail is a lot diff. But the stock fuel rail fitting is magnetic(stainless I assume) so I welded it. I removed the o-ring before welding and lubed it up well for the reinstall, but it cut as I tightened the fitting down to test for leaks. So now I need to figure out what size the o-ring is and get a modern fuel safe material.
